Procedure for issuance, suspension, revocation and renewal of permits--Hearing--Uncontested recommendation

Official statutory text

The board, by rules adopted in compliance with chapter 1-26 , shall provide for the issuance, suspension, revocation and renewal of any permits required under this chapter. Procedures shall provide for a recommendation on such permit by the secretary with an opportunity for a contested case hearing upon protest by the applicant or any person. If the recommendation of the secretary is not contested, that recommendation shall become a final determination on the application. If an uncontested recommendation is for approval or conditional approval of the application, the permit shall be issued by the secretary consistent with his recommendation.

Source: SL 1991, ch 288, § 10; SL 1993, ch 257, § 11.
